A true Alaskan home, short drive from town, relaxing and cozy in the forest.
This property is great if you don't want to stay in a stuffy hotel surrounded by a throng of tourists in downtown Seward! The "Good Year Cabin" is a home that has been added to over the course of a decade, every time there was a good year we added on or updated the house! Recently finished and ready for guests, this is the ideal Alaskan cabin-house. In a quiet neighborhood with stunning mountain and river views, this house is relaxing and tranquil. A perfect spot for a quick few-day getaway to go fishing, hiking, or on a wildlife tour in Seward. Use the kitchen and make a delicious meal or cook outside over the campfire for the real Alaskan experience then return inside for a quiet night's sleep.
